Transaction 78f90711e54c530f5e417231c16cc442f5753e2549c21fbb66f13df1b169a886
2 Input
2 Outputs
- 78f90711e54c530f5e417231c16cc442f5753e2549c21fbb66f13df1b169a886:0
- 78f90711e54c530f5e417231c16cc442f5753e2549c21fbb66f13df1b169a886:1
value 5037207
address 33AibmPKKKDRfSZsqgugzGY5MQnrVYpfQr
value 4043225
address 154qgFrVSL9LhCLidvoJdfFkZaVw2chmsx